Abstract

The utility model discloses an anti-blocking device for a water suction port of a low-pressure pump of a deaerator, which comprises a cross-shaped steel structure arranged on the water suction port of a water inlet pipe of the low-pressure pump, the cross-shaped steel structure comprises a vertical plate which is vertically arranged, slopes are arranged on the two sides of the top of the vertical plate, and the side faces of the vertical plate are triangular. The two ends of the slopes on the two sides of the vertical plate are lapped on the annular edge of the top absorption opening of the low-pressure pump water inlet pipe. An insertion rod penetrates through the two sides of the vertical plate, and the two ends of the insertion rod are lapped on the annular edge of the top absorption opening of the low-pressure pump water inlet pipe. Compared with the prior art, the utility model can solve the problem that the water suction port at the bottom of the existing deaerator is easy to block and affects the water suction of the low-pressure pump.

TECHNICAL FIELD

[0001] The utility model relates to a steelmaking vaporization system technical field especially a prevent stifled device for the low pressure pump water suction port of the deaerator in the steelmaking vaporization system. BACKGROUND

[0002] The steelmaking vaporization system is an important component in the converter steelmaking, generally including a steam pocket, a deaerator, a vaporization cooling system, a heat accumulator, a pump set and the like. The pump set pumps water to the deaerator, and after treatment by the deaerator, part of the water enters the steam pocket, which is pumped by a high pressure pump to each part of the smoke hood for circulation, recovering steam and water, and recycling; the other part is pumped by a low pressure pump from the bottom of the deaerator to the movable smoke hood for cooling. The vaporization system is an important process link for ensuring the converter steelmaking.

[0003] The deaerator is internally composed of many steel structures, including steel plates, angle steels and the like. The steel structures inside the deaerator often fall off. Since the deaerator is connected to the water inlet pipe of the low pressure pump at the bottom, the water suction port at the top of the water inlet pipe is easily covered by the fallen steel structures, affecting water suction. Insufficient or no water suction directly leads to the failure of the low pressure pump to cool the smoke hood, causing unplanned shutdown of the entire steelmaking vaporization system, and reducing the stability and functionality of the equipment operation. [0011] Figure 1 This is an isometric view of an embodiment of this utility model;

[0012] The diagram shows: absorption port 1, insertion rod 2, vertical plate 3, ramp 3-1, and arc transition section 3-2. Detailed Implementation

[0013] The embodiments of this utility model will be further described in detail below with reference to the accompanying drawings:

[0014] like Figure 1 The deaerator low-pressure pump suction port anti-clogging device shown includes a cross-shaped steel structure on the suction port 1 of the low-pressure pump inlet pipe.

[0015] The cross-shaped steel structure includes a vertically erected triangular-shaped vertical plate 3 with ramps 3-1 on both sides. The ends of the ramps on both sides of the vertical plate 3 rest on the annular edge of the absorption port 1 at the top of the low-pressure pump inlet pipe. The top of the ramps on both sides of the vertical plate transitions with an arc, forming an arc transition section 3-2, so that the middle of the top of the vertical plate also makes point contact with the falling steel plate, preventing it from being supported and sliding down the ramps. The symmetrical arrangement of the ramps on both sides of the vertical plate also ensures that the vertical plate is subjected to uniform stress. A square-shaped insert rod 2 passes through both sides of the vertical plate and rests on the annular edge of the absorption port 1 at the top of the low-pressure pump inlet pipe. This facilitates the support of the entire cross-shaped steel structure on the annular edge of the absorption port.

[0017] The device protects the low-pressure pump suction port inside the deaerator, so that the falling of the internal steel structure will not block the suction port and affect production; the inverted V-shaped design is to prevent the steel plate from falling on the device and sliding to the two sides along the inclined surface of the steel plate, so as to not affect the water suction amount. The device effectively solves the unplanned shutdown caused by the low-pressure pump being unable to suck water due to the falling of the steel structure inside the deaerator, and further improves the efficiency and stability of the converter steelmaking.
